Legal Team Secures $4.6 Million Fee and Bitcoin in Crypto Class Action

Attorneys won $4.6 million and 25 bitcoins in a class action against Stronghold Digital Mining for inadequate supply chain disclosures. This case highlights the legal challenges faced by crypto companies regarding transparency and risk management.

In a recent class action lawsuit, attorneys successfully obtained a fee award of $4.6 million and 25 bitcoins from Stronghold Digital Mining Inc. The suit claimed that the company failed to adequately disclose risks associated with its supply chain. This decision underscores the legal scrutiny that crypto companies may face, primarily concerning transparency and risk management in their operations.
